Product Description

by Kata Kiss (Author)

When Jack, the has-been Hollywood actor, surfaced from the murky waters of Amsterdam's dirty black canal, he knew little about his next encounter with a mysterious woman with great skills and a dark profession. Could he understand the danger of their adventure? How far could he go to save the life of a trafficked girl? Can he redeem and save his own child? When the accomplished Amsterdam female detective visits a missing girl's family, her encounter with a neighbour starts a cooperation that is interrupted by a brutal attack. Will Cynthia's special ability help her find the attacker? Will the investigation progress further to find a dangerous killer? Will someone from Chicago help her? How much does the past determine the actions of the present? Can pain and suffering provide relief, and how many times can one start a life over? Although Maya's life is defined by the past, in the present, she tries to give the fallen a chance. Will she be able to escape from her own scars and the brutal violence?
